Abstract
An optical component for an LED lighting arrangement comprises a mixture of a transparent material and one or more photoluminescent (phosphor) materials. The phosphor material has the property of emitting photoluminescent light when illuminated by light of a wavelength range 300 to 500 nm. The transparent material comprises a silicone or an epoxy. The mixture of the transparent material and the phosphor material can be provided as a layer on at least a part of a surface of the component. In some embodiments the component has a concave and/or convex surface and the layer containing the phosphor material is provided on at least a part of these surfaces.

ex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. An optical component comprising:
a mixture of a transparent material and at least one photoluminescent material; the at least one photoluminescent material having a property of emitting photoluminescent light when illuminated by light of a wavelength range 300 to 500 nm for exciting the at least one photoluminescent material and wherein the transparent material comprises a silicone or an epoxy.
2 . The component of claim 1 , wherein the mixture of the transparent material and at least one photoluminescent material is provided as a layer on at least a part of a surface of the component.
3 . The component of claim 2 , wherein the component has a concave surface and wherein the layer containing the at least one photoluminescent material is provided on at least a part of the concave surface.
4 . The component of claim 2 , wherein the component has a convex surface and wherein the layer containing the at least one photoluminescent material is provided on at least a part of the convex surface.
5 . The component of claim 2 , wherein the component comprises a substantially spherical shell and wherein the layer containing the at least one photoluminescent material is provided on at least a part of the inner or outer surfaces of the component.
6 . The component of claim 2 , wherein the component comprises a hollow cylinder and wherein the layer containing the at least one photoluminescent material is provided on at least a part of the inner or outer surfaces of the component.
7 . The component of claim 2 , wherein the component comprises a substantially hemispherical shell and wherein the at least one photoluminescent material is provided on at least a part of the inner or outer surfaces of the component.
8 . The component of claim 2 , wherein the layer of the at least one photoluminescent material has a thickness in the range of 20 to 500 μm.
9 . The component of claim 1 , wherein the mixture of the transparent material and at least one photoluminescent material is provided on the component using a deposition approach selected from the group consisting of: spraying; printing; painting; spin coating; and tape casting.
10 . The component of claim 1 , wherein the component is selected from the group consisting of: a lens; an optical window and a waveguide.
11 . The component of claim 1 , and further comprising a light diffusing material.
12 . The component of claim 11 , wherein the light diffusing material is provided in a separate layer from the at least one photoluminescent material.
13 . The component of claim 11 , wherein the light diffusing material is incorporated with the at least one photoluminescent material in a layer.
14 . The component of claim 11 , wherein the light diffusing material is selected from the group consisting of: titanium dioxide; silica, alumina; and combinations thereof.
15 . The component of claim 1 , wherein the at least one photoluminescent material is selected from the group consisting of: a YAG-based phosphor; a silicate-based phosphor; a nitride-based phosphor; a sulfate-based phosphor; and combinations thereof.
